Mill Duty Motors up to 187kW

TT Electric Mill Duty motors conform to A.I.S.E. No. 1-1991 in regards to output and physical dimensions, and are therefore interchangeable with any other brand of A.I.S.E. standard motors of the same size.

The Mill Duty motors are suitable for operation with the latest generation of thyristor convertors. The fully laminated stator design of the motors permits a very high rate of change of current, meeting the steel mill requirements of high dynamic response and repetitive overload capability.

The motors are fully compensated, offering the benefits of enhanced commutation margin in a wide constant power speed range, and good stability independently of motor load. This design, however, does not allow for a split stator frame, as stipulated by the A.I.S.E standard. The shaft of these motors is easily removed and replaced, and can be offered with taper extensions 1:9.6 or 1:10.

The 800 series is available in FULL SPEED, HALF SPEED and QUARTER SPEED options, in order to meet the specific requirements of steel industry. As standard, the Mill Duty motors are mutually convertible from enclosure type Totally Enclosed Non-Ventilated (TENV) to Totally Enclosed Force Ventilated (TEFV). Other enclosure types, e g Drip Proof Blower Ventilated or Drip Proof Pipe Ventilated, are available on request.

The ruggedness and reliability of the motors ensure safe operation with long life expectancy. The LAKC Mill Duty motors can also be used in other heavy duty applications.

LAKC Compensated DC Motors Frames 355 – 560 up to 2000kW

Design and characteristics:
The LAKC motors are designed for use in heavy industry meeting the tough requirements for high realiability, low maintenance costs, good commutation, long brush life and low energy consumption.

  • Fully laminated stator yoke, main poles and interpoles.
  • Pole face compensation winding to enhance performance in overload conditions.
  • Excellent commutation due to well proportioned ratio between armature length and diameter with low bar to bar voltage.
  • High thermal time constant.
  • Class H insulation.
  • Armatures wound with high quality materials.
  • Vacuum impregnated armature windings with 100% fill resin for optimal reliability.
  • Generously dimensioned shaft and bearings.
  • End shields of square design with large openings to facilitate brush accessability for maintenance.
  • Spigot at the non-drive end for mounting of tachometer, encoder etc.
  •  Twin brushes.
  • Advantages:

The fully laminated compensated LAKC d.c. motor ensures:

  • High overload capacity with linear torque/current characteristic.
  • High efficiency due to low field losses and well proportioned air gaps between armature and stator.
  • Excellent commutation over the entire speed range.
  • Long brush life.
  • Low noise level.
  • Class H insulation.
  • Class F temperature rise.
  • Excellent dynamic response, enhanced by superior transient commutation.
  • Easy access to brushes and commutator.

LAK4000 DC Motors Up to 250kW

To complete the output range, fully laminated, 2 pole, square frame DC motors are also available.

Basic design characteristics:

  • Fully laminated stator, main poles and interpoles.
  • Compact square frame design.
  • Easy installation of accessories.
  • Large openings in end shields for easy inspection.
  • Stator windings of varnish insulated copper wire.
  • Laminated armature core of high grade insulated electroplate.
  • Large number of cooling ducts in armature provide excellent cooling.
  • Scrambled armature laminations for low torque ripples.
  • Armature windings of varnished copper designed for low commutating stresses and high mechanical strength.
  • Armature is impregnated to ensure high degree of heat transfer.
  • Brush holders with spring loaded pressure fingers.
  • Prepared for a number of options and accessories ensuring high flexibility.
  • Painting with excellent corrosion resistant properties.
  • Conforms with IEC standards.
  • Available as NEMA standard.

LAK2000 DC Motors up to 20kW

Basic design characteristics:

  • Fully laminated stator, main poles and interpoles.
  • Low induced voltage due to well proportioned ratio between length and diameter of armature.
  • Low bar to bar voltage ensures good commutation.
  • Large thermal masses(copper and steel weight) give high thermal time constant.
  • Well designed end frames and louvres ensure easy inspection and reduce noise.
  • NDE spigots and stub shafts as standard to accept adaptors for all well known makes of tachometers and pulse generators.
  • High efficiency through low field losses and well proportioned airgap between armature and stator.
  • Minimal brush and commutator wear due to good commutation.
  • 1-phase thyristor supply without external inductance saves price and space.
  • Excellent short time overload characteristics which allow choice of smaller motor in many cases.
  • Designed for high armature  voltages as standard.
  • High mechanical and electrical flexibility.
  • Painting with excellent corrosion resistant properties.
  • Conforms with IEC, BS and VDE standards.
  • Available according to NEMA.
  • Available CSA approved.

AC AMP Motors up to 187kW

T-T ELECTRIC proposes a series of square frame AC motors for variable speed drive applications. This asynchronous motor has been developed and designed to achieve the same dynamic performance as our DC motors series.

The AC square motor complies with IEC600 34 standards and responds to the requirements for most industrial applications. Its flexible square frame design facilitates its integration into all types of machinery.
